Перевод чисел из восьмеричной системы счисления в двоичную — различия между версиями

Материал из Мегапедии
Перейти к: навигация, поиск
м
м
 
Строка 4: Строка 4:
 
== Алгоритм ==
 
== Алгоритм ==
 
Цифры исходного числа восьмеричной системы счисления заменяются (слева направо) на соответствующие (по таблице 2-ичных триад) триады (тройки цифр двоичной системы счисления). Незначащие нули первой (самой левой) триады опускаются (отбрасываются).   
 
Цифры исходного числа восьмеричной системы счисления заменяются (слева направо) на соответствующие (по таблице 2-ичных триад) триады (тройки цифр двоичной системы счисления). Незначащие нули первой (самой левой) триады опускаются (отбрасываются).   
 +
=== Перевод 8→2 ===
 +
'''2637<sub>8</sub>=010 110 011 111<sub>2</sub>=10110011111<sub>2</sub>'''
 
*Заметим, что возможны другие способы перевода чисел: '''8→4→2''' и '''8→10→2'''.
 
*Заметим, что возможны другие способы перевода чисел: '''8→4→2''' и '''8→10→2'''.
==== Перевод 8→2 ====
 
'''2637<sub>8</sub>=010 110 011 111<sub>2</sub>=10110011111<sub>2</sub>'''
 
 
== [[Алгоритмы перевода чисел|Другие алгоритмы:]] ==
 
== [[Алгоритмы перевода чисел|Другие алгоритмы:]] ==
 
{{Список ПСС}}
 
{{Список ПСС}}

Текущая версия на 16:20, 16 октября 2023

Перевод чисел из восьмеричной системы счисления в двоичную — это преобразование чисел восьмеричной системы счисления в числа двоичной системы счисления.

Таблица 2-ичных триад

Ошибка создания миниатюры: Не удаётся сохранить эскиз по месту назначения

Алгоритм

Цифры исходного числа восьмеричной системы счисления заменяются (слева направо) на соответствующие (по таблице 2-ичных триад) триады (тройки цифр двоичной системы счисления). Незначащие нули первой (самой левой) триады опускаются (отбрасываются).

Перевод 8→2

26378=010 110 011 1112=101100111112

  • Заметим, что возможны другие способы перевода чисел: 8→4→2 и 8→10→2.

Другие алгоритмы:

Ссылки